Transaction 15126e74b51e7787f9b612bad87d34b459e97a2ae72ce2c213bb3911b024d41d

1 Input
2 Outputs
  • 15126e74b51e7787f9b612bad87d34b459e97a2ae72ce2c213bb3911b024d41d:0
  • value  31767914
    address  3LE4DPTvuRRXGzEgypt2eKELXQreSScfVX
  • 15126e74b51e7787f9b612bad87d34b459e97a2ae72ce2c213bb3911b024d41d:1
  • value  13188300
    address  3BzY5UjpehvyuXEP9zxMfjCkyALRc4gj8T